Ingredients:

  • 1/2 cup rolled old fashioned oats (45g)
  • 1/2 cup Greek yogurt, 2% fat (120g)
  • 1/2 cup unsweetened almond milk or dairy milk (120ml)
  • 1 tablespoon chia seeds (12g)
  • 1.5 teaspoons maple syrup (10g)
  • 1/4 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• 1 pinch sea salt

Instructions:

  1. Measure the oats. Place the 1/2 cup rolled oats into your jar or bowl. Note: Using a wide mouth jar makes adding ingredients much less messy.
  2. Add the seeds. Pour in the 1 tablespoon of chia seeds.
  3. Incorporate the yogurt. Add the 1/2 cup Greek yogurt on top of the dry ingredients.
  4. Pour the liquid. Add the 1/2 cup almond milk and 1/4 teaspoon vanilla extract.
  5. Sweeten and season. Drizzle in the 1.5 teaspoons maple syrup and add the pinch of sea salt.
  6. Stir vigorously. Mix everything until no dry pockets of oats remain at the bottom.
  7. Seal and chill. Close the lid tightly and place in the fridge for at least 8 hours. until the mixture is thick and set.
  8. The second stir. Give it a quick mix after 2 hours if you're still awake to ensure the chia seeds are evenly distributed.
  9. Garnish and serve. Top with fresh fruit or nuts just before eating.
